Ghana has domestic and international finance ministers now – Ato Forson teases

Minority Leader, Ato Forson, has expressed concern about the increasing size of the government under the leadership of President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o.

He had hoped that the President would use the recent reshuffle to streamline the government, but instead, the government size has grown with the addition of new portfolios.

In his remarks following the State of the Nation Address, Ato Forson remarked, “I am alarmed to see that our president, after the recent ministerial reshuffle, has expanded the size of his government.”

He went on to say, “Today we have both a Minister of Finance for domestic affairs and a Minister of Finance for international affairs.”

President Nana Addo Dankwa Akufo-Addo, in response to calls for a reshuffle, replaced Ken Ofori Atta as Minister of Finance.

However, he appointed him as a senior advisor and envoy for international finance and private sector investments.
